package server
import (
"embed"
"encoding/base64"
"encoding/json"
"fmt"
"log/slog"
"net/http"
"sort"
"strconv"
"strings"
"text/template"
"time"
"github.com/chelmertz/elly/internal/points"
"github.com/chelmertz/elly/internal/storage"
"github.com/chelmertz/elly/internal/types"
)
func check(err error) {
if err != nil {
panic(err)
}
}
type IndexHtmlData struct {
Prs []types.ViewPr
PointsPerPrUrl map[string]*points.Points
CurrentUser string
RefreshUrl string
LastRefreshed string
RefreshIntervalMinutes int
Version string
}
//go:embed index.html
var index embed.FS
func ServeWeb(url, username string, store *storage.Storage, refreshingChannel chan types.RefreshAction, timeoutMinutes int, version string, logger *slog.Logger) {
temp, err := template.ParseFS(index, "index.html")
check(err)
http.HandleFunc("/", func(w http.ResponseWriter, r *http.Request) {
storedPrs := store.Prs()
prs_ := storedPrs.Prs
if r.Method == http.MethodPost {
wo := strings.TrimPrefix(r.URL.Path, "/api/v0/prs/")
parts := strings.Split(wo, "/")
if len(parts) == 2 && (parts[1] == "bury" || parts[1] == "unbury") {
prUrlBytes, err := base64.StdEncoding.DecodeString(parts[0])
if err != nil {
w.Write([]byte("invalid PR ID"))
w.WriteHeader(http.StatusBadRequest)
return
}
var buryFunc func(string) error
if parts[1] == "bury" {
buryFunc = store.Bury
} else {
buryFunc = store.Unbury
}
ghPrUrl := string(prUrlBytes)
if err := buryFunc(ghPrUrl); err != nil {
w.Write([]byte(fmt.Sprintf("couldn't toggle bury for PR %s", ghPrUrl)))
w.WriteHeader(http.StatusInternalServerError)
return
}
w.WriteHeader(http.StatusNoContent)
return
}
}
pointsPerPrUrl := make(map[string]*points.Points)
for _, pr := range prs_ {
pointsPerPrUrl[pr.Url] = points.StandardPrPoints(pr, username)
}
sort.Slice(prs_, func(i, j int) bool {
pri := pointsPerPrUrl[prs_[i].Url].Total
prj := pointsPerPrUrl[prs_[j].Url].Total
if pri == prj {
lastUpdated := prs_[j].LastUpdated.Before(prs_[i].LastUpdated)
return lastUpdated
}
return pri > prj
})
data := IndexHtmlData{
Prs: prs_,
PointsPerPrUrl: pointsPerPrUrl,
CurrentUser: username,
LastRefreshed: storedPrs.LastFetched.Format(time.RFC3339),
RefreshIntervalMinutes: timeoutMinutes,
Version: version,
}
err := temp.Execute(w, data)
check(err)
})
// Let's say that v0 represents "may change at any time", read the code.
// Should be bumped before tagging this repo as v1
http.HandleFunc("/api/v0/prs", func(w http.ResponseWriter, r *http.Request) {
storedPrs := store.Prs().Prs
prsToReturn := make([]types.ViewPr, 0)
minimumPoints := -999
if minPoints := r.URL.Query().Get("minPoints"); minPoints != "" {
if min, err := strconv.Atoi(minPoints); err == nil && min >= -999 && min <= 999 {
minimumPoints = min
}
}
pointsPerPrUrl := make(map[string]*points.Points)
for _, pr := range storedPrs {
points := points.StandardPrPoints(pr, username)
pointsPerPrUrl[pr.Url] = points
}
for _, pr := range storedPrs {
points := pointsPerPrUrl[pr.Url]
if points.Total >= minimumPoints {
prsToReturn = append(prsToReturn, pr)
}
}
sort.Slice(prsToReturn, func(i, j int) bool {
pri := pointsPerPrUrl[storedPrs[i].Url].Total
prj := pointsPerPrUrl[storedPrs[j].Url].Total
if pri == prj {
lastUpdated := storedPrs[j].LastUpdated.Before(storedPrs[i].LastUpdated)
return lastUpdated
}
return pri > prj
})
w.Header().Set("Content-Type", "application/json")
err := json.NewEncoder(w).Encode(prsToReturn)
check(err)
})
http.HandleFunc("/api/v0/prs/refresh", func(w http.ResponseWriter, r *http.Request) {
if r.Method == http.MethodPost {
refreshingChannel <- types.RefreshManual
} else if r.Method == http.MethodGet {
} else {
w.WriteHeader(http.StatusMethodNotAllowed)
return
}
})
logger.Info("starting web server at", slog.String("url", "http://"+url))
err = http.ListenAndServe(url, nil)
check(err)
}
